Analysis

Namibia recorded 46.7% for external health expenditure channeled through government in 2023.

That represents a change of down 1.8% on the previous year and up 19.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, external health expenditure channeled through government in Namibia peaked at 72.2%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 3.7%, in 2020.

Namibia ranks 67th of 164 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 24 years of available data.
